VARIATION
1. Delete
subclause (iii) of clause 8 Rates of Pay, of the award published 8 February
2002 (333 I.G. 1), and insert in lieu thereof the following:
(iii) The rates of pay
in this award include the adjustments payable under the State Wage Case 2004.
These adjustments may be offset against:
(A) any equivalent
overaward payments; and/or
(B) award wage
increases since 29 May 1991 other than safety net, State Wage Case, and minimum
rates adjustments.
